I'll restate what I said: In a game of Monopoly, someone who starts with more money is not playing under the same rules. A game of Monopoly where one player starts with more money is not a fair game, even thought we all move 6 spaces forward when we roll a six. The same thing is true in life.

Perhaps I can put it another way: the existing laws are not the only rules that govern our laws. We all live under the same laws, but we don't all live under the same rules. For some people, it's a rule that if they quit their job they will quickly be homeless. For other people (whose only merit is to be born in the right place), there is not such rule. This is not fair.

My definition of fair is not perfect, but it looks to resolve the most egregious cases of unfairness I can think of.
